Joël Veltman is a Dutch footballer who plays the defense position for Premier League club Brighton & Hove Albion, as well as the Netherlands national team.

Veltman was born on January 15, 1992, in Netherlands, but has Malaysian & Indonesian roots.
He acquired his earlier trainings in the Ajax youth academy, and as a teenager, he played for VV IJmuiden, and the Ajax A1 youth squad.
Veltman officially began playing for the Ajax first team in 2012, and went ahead to make 246 appearances for the club.
In 2020, he was signed to the Premier League club Brighton & Hove Albion on a three-year contract worth £900,000.
Additionally, Veltman represented Netherlands at the 2014 FIFA World Cup.

He also played in other international matches for the under-17, under-19 and under-21 squad.
